Hidden Physics Challenges Feasibility of Interstellar Lightsails

via Phys.org·2h ago

New research reveals complex physical complications that threaten to derail ambitious plans for interstellar lightsail propulsion systems. These findings suggest that reaching another star via this method may be significantly more difficult than previously modeled, challenging the timeline for human expansion into the solar system. The study forces scientists to reconsider the viability of chemical propulsion alternatives and the fundamental engineering hurdles of deep space travel.
